My mother in law always told me to keep only a few dishes, glasses, silverware, etc.  The more you have…the more you wash…I am finally taking that advice Smile  I put extra plates on the top – too hard to reach – but there in case we have guests. My dishwasher loves me now Winking smile And finally, my pantry is ORGANIZED!!!!!! It isn’t the dreamy pantry I long for..sniff, sniff…but I can actually find what I need! Makes it much easier to write out my grocery list.

It is not perfect, and it never will be with 2 boys in the house.  I didn’t purchase anything extra.  I used baskets and bins I already had in my kitchen or in other rooms.  Most were clearance items at my usual stores: Target, Hobby Lobby, Ross, Marshall’s, or dollar stores.  I will fancy it up one day, but I have too many other projects to cross off the list. Remember, shop in your home first, see what you have before you spend $$$$. Don’t be afraid to repurpose or reuse.
